Stephen Curry Reveals Simple Communication Rule for Strong Marriage with Ayesha
Stephen Curry is no stranger to pressure. The Golden State Warriors icon faces it daily on the basketball court, in his numerous business ventures, and at home while raising four children with his wife, Ayesha Curry. At the recent Los Angeles premiere of their new animated film, GOAT, the 37-year-old superstar shared insights into how the couple maintains a steady and happy marriage despite their hectic lives and constant public scrutiny.
Foundation Built on Honest Communication
In an exclusive interview with PEOPLE magazine, Stephen Curry explained that the secret to their successful marriage is not about grand romantic gestures but rather about how they communicate with each other during stressful times. "It sounds kind of cheesy, but it's really a foundation," Curry told the outlet. "We built that over time, where you can say whatever is on your mind and it doesn’t come off as a personal attack or anything." He emphasized that this approach allows them to handle life's demands without letting stress turn into personal conflicts.
Curry acknowledged the challenges of balancing his demanding NBA schedule with family life. "Life is hard and you're trying to, you know, handle all the stress and especially as parents, too. But if you can prioritize that, then prioritize each other as much as possible, that's the foundation," he added. Ayesha Curry echoed this sentiment, noting that staying connected does not require elaborate plans. "Even if it's a night like this, like, that's a date night for us," she said, referring to the film premiere. "That togetherness and that foundation of why we started this life together in the first place is always at the core of it."
Married Life and Family Dynamics
Stephen and Ayesha Curry have been married since 2011 and recently celebrated 14 years together. They are parents to four children: Riley, Ryan, Canon, and Caius. The couple has successfully navigated the complexities of family life alongside their high-profile careers, with Stephen as a four-time NBA champion and Ayesha as a successful entrepreneur, author, and television personality. About the Film GOAT
GOAT marks the first time Stephen and Ayesha Curry have appeared together in a film. This animated sports comedy follows the story of Will, a determined goat voiced by Caleb McLaughlin, who dreams of becoming a professional "roarball" player in a world dominated by larger and faster animals. Stephen Curry voices Lenny Williamson, a giraffe character, and he admitted to relying on Ayesha's experience during the recording sessions. "She's been doing it her whole life," he said. "For the first session we had, she went first and I got to sit in and watch her work and it kind of broke the ice a little bit." The film is set to arrive in theaters on February 13, offering a fun and family-friendly project for the Currys.
